Re: Good Trackers "Not Working"?

Post by unseen19 »

Have you tried the tracker url directly in a browser? Without your passkey etc of course, juste the address. You shoulg get an HTTP200,301, or similar
Your ISP may be in the loop too, default DNS may block query to such site. Try to change your IPV4 and IPV6 DNS address, reboot, and test again.

For a DNS provider you can take Cloudflare, Google, or anything comparable

Re: Good Trackers "Not Working"?

Post by unseen19 »

The actual libtorrent version is 1.2.14 with the 4.3.5 and 6 version. I didn't see report for such bug neither online nor on my setup.

What's your UI, it can help displaying the errors
- in the fat client you have in the tracker section the possibility to see any tracker problem.
- in the WebUI there is no such I think

The Fat client configured in advanced setting with "announce to all tiers" and "announce to all trackers" will so display more issues than UT if this last one is not configured to advertise the same way. May you check the settings in both so we can compare apples with apples?
Are both client configured for UTP and TCP?
